1. Q: What is Polestar Pilates? A: Polestar Pilates is a contemporary approach
to Pilates that integrates modern movement science, rehabilitation principles,
and traditional Pilates methods, emphasizing functional movement and whole-
body integration.
2. Q: Who founded Polestar Pilates? A: Polestar Pilates was founded by Brent
Anderson, a physical therapist who developed the method by combining his
medical background with classical Pilates training.
3. Q: What does the Polestar logo represent? A: The Polestar logo represents
the North Star, symbolizing guidance, direction, and consistency in movement
and teaching methodology.
4. Q: What are the core principles of Polestar Pilates? A: The core principles
include breathing, axial elongation and core control, spine articulation,
organization of the head, neck and shoulders, alignment and weight-bearing of
the extremities, and movement integration.
5. Q: How does Polestar differ from classical Pilates? A: Polestar
incorporates modern research in movement science, anatomy, and
rehabilitation, making it more adaptable to individual needs and therapeutic
applications.
6. Q: What is the Polestar philosophy on movement? A: Movement should
be efficient, functional, and sustainable, with emphasis on quality over quantity
and individual adaptation rather than rigid adherence to form.
7. Q: What role does breathing play in Polestar Pilates? A: Breathing is
considered the foundation of all movement, facilitating core activation, spinal
mobility, and nervous system regulation.

,8. Q: How does Polestar address individual differences? A: Through
comprehensive assessment and movement analysis, allowing for personalized
modifications and progressions based on each person's unique needs and goals.
9. Q: What is the importance of axial elongation in Polestar? A: Axial
elongation creates space in the spine, promotes optimal alignment, and enables
efficient movement patterns while reducing compression forces.
10. Q: How does Polestar integrate rehabilitation principles? A: By
incorporating evidence-based practices from physical therapy, including tissue
healing principles, motor learning theory, and pain science.
11. Q: What is meant by "movement integration" in Polestar? A: The
ability to transfer skills learned in Pilates to daily activities and sports, making
movement more functional and applicable to real life.
12. Q: How does Polestar view the concept of "neutral spine"? A: Neutral
spine is viewed as a dynamic concept that varies between individuals and
activities, rather than a fixed position.
13. Q: What is the role of the nervous system in Polestar Pilates? A: The
nervous system is considered central to movement control, with emphasis on
motor learning, sensory awareness, and neuromuscular re-education.
14. Q: How does Polestar address chronic pain? A: Through understanding
pain science, movement modification, graduated exposure, and addressing both
physical and psychosocial factors.
15. Q: What is the Polestar approach to core stability? A: Core stability is
viewed as a dynamic, coordinated effort involving deep and superficial muscles
working together to provide stability and mobility.
16. Q: How does Polestar incorporate fascia research? A: By understanding
fascial continuity, elasticity, and hydration, incorporating three-dimensional
movements and varied loading patterns.
17. Q: What is the significance of spiral patterns in Polestar? A: Spiral
patterns reflect natural movement mechanics, enhance three-dimensional
stability, and improve functional movement efficiency.
18. Q: How does Polestar view exercise progression? A: Progression should
be systematic, individualized, and based on movement quality rather than just
increasing difficulty or load.

, 19. Q: What role does proprioception play in Polestar? A: Proprioception is
essential for movement awareness, balance, and injury prevention, actively
developed through varied movement challenges.
20. Q: How does Polestar address postural dysfunction? A: Through
movement re-education, addressing underlying causes rather than just
symptoms, and promoting dynamic postural control.
21. Q: What is the Polestar perspective on muscle imbalances? A: Muscle
imbalances are addressed through comprehensive movement patterns rather
than isolated strengthening, focusing on functional relationships.
22. Q: How does Polestar incorporate modern pain science? A: By
understanding pain as a complex experience involving biological,
psychological, and social factors, using graded exposure and education.
23. Q: What is the role of mindfulness in Polestar Pilates? A: Mindfulness
enhances body awareness, movement quality, and stress reduction, integral to
the mind-body connection in practice.
24. Q: How does Polestar address athletic performance? A: Through
movement analysis, power development, injury prevention, and sport-specific
movement patterns while maintaining Pilates principles.
25. Q: What is the Polestar approach to aging clients? A: Emphasizing
functional movement, fall prevention, bone health, and maintaining
independence through adaptable exercise programs.
26. Q: How does Polestar view the relationship between stability and
mobility? A: Stability and mobility are interdependent, with optimal function
requiring appropriate amounts of both at different body segments.
27. Q: What is the significance of ground reaction forces in Polestar? A:
Understanding how forces transfer through the body helps optimize movement
efficiency and reduce injury risk in weight-bearing activities.
28. Q: How does Polestar address scoliosis? A: Through three-dimensional
movement approaches, breathing exercises, and individualized programs that
address specific curve patterns.
29. Q: What is the Polestar perspective on pre and postnatal exercise? A:
Emphasizing safe, effective exercise that addresses the unique physiological
changes and needs of pregnant and postpartum women.
